Sinakeithei Condemns Violent Attacks, Demands Immediate Action

Date:

Ukhrul, Manipur | EKHON; The Sinakeithei Village Authority in Ukhrul District of Manipur has issued a press statement strongly condemning a series of violent attacks that occurred within their territorial jurisdiction today, February 23, 2026. The statement details a coordinated attack involving arson, abduction, and gunfire, which has left the community shaken.


“These acts of arson, attempted murder, abduction, and firing upon unarmed civilians pose a direct threat to the safety, security, and peaceful existence of our community,” said the Sinakeithei Village Authority in a statement. “We urgently call upon the concerned civil administration and security forces to take immediate action, conduct a thorough investigation, and ensure adequate protection to prevent further escalation.”

According to the statement, arsonists in a white Bolero vehicle set fire to the Lungter Hill Range, while a Kuki armed group abducted a local farmer, Aseng Awungshi, and fired upon Kingson Muivah, causing panic among villagers.

The Sinakeithei Village Authority said they remained committed to safeguarding the lives, land, and dignity of its people. The violence in Sinakeithei Village may perhaps be linked to the ongoing unrest in Litan, which started on February 8, 2026. The Litan incident saw several houses burned, sparking tensions in the region.
